  • Finding Your Voice Through Performance
    Feb 12 2025

    From the thrill of live storytelling to the nuances of humor and audience reactions, this episode is all about finding your voice. Writer and performerCarlos Garbiras joins us to share his journey from writing on Medium to taking the stage at Story Slams and comedy open mics. We dive into the process of refining a performance, navigating audience dynamics, and the surprising ways humor lands—or doesn’t—depending on the crowd. Carlos even gives us a live run-through of his latest Story Slam piece, a hilarious and heartfelt tale about the chaos of Christmas parenting.

  • Writing as a Healing Tool
    Oct 30 2024

    This week's episode features writer and podcaster Christina Jumper of the Pickles and Vodka Podcast. Christina shares her journey through mental health struggles, addiction, and the evolution of her podcast. She reflects on her past experiences, the importance of writing, and how podcasting has become a platform for her to discuss mental health openly. We also touch on the challenges of recovery, the significance of honesty in writing, and the transformative power of sharing personal stories.   • Quit-Lit & Sobriety Like a Normal Person
    Oct 16 2024

    In this engaging conversation, Chris and Kristi catch up with Julie Fontes, author of the quit-lit memoir “Like a Normal Person.” Julie shares her insights on the importance of community in the writing world, the challenges of revisiting painful memories while writing her memoir, and the reactions of friends and family to her work. Other topics discussed include the emotional roller coaster of launching a book, writing on Substack, and the freedom of self-publishing.
